全栈视角:性能调优与架构优化实战
|
在全栈开发的日常中,性能调优和架构优化往往被当作后期才考虑的问题。但实际上,从项目初期就应该具备全局视角,将这两者融入到设计与实现的每一个环节。 前端性能优化不仅仅是减少HTTP请求或压缩图片,更重要的是理解用户行为和资源加载顺序。通过合理的懒加载、代码分割以及服务端渲染,可以显著提升首屏加载速度和用户体验。 后端同样需要关注性能瓶颈。数据库查询优化、缓存策略的合理使用、异步任务处理等都是常见的手段。但这些措施必须结合业务场景来设计,避免过度设计导致维护成本上升。 架构优化不是一蹴而就的事情。随着系统规模扩大,微服务、容器化、服务网格等技术逐渐成为主流。全栈开发者需要具备跨层分析能力,能够从API网关到数据库,从客户端到服务器,全面审视系统的运行状态。 在实际操作中,监控和日志是不可或缺的工具。通过实时数据采集与分析,可以快速定位性能问题,并为后续优化提供依据。同时,自动化测试和持续集成流程也能帮助我们在每次迭代中保持系统稳定性。 全栈视角意味着要打破技术边界,站在更高层次思考问题。无论是前端还是后端,都需要对整体系统有清晰的认识,才能做出真正有效的优化决策。
2025AI生成内容图,仅供参考 最终,性能调优和架构优化的核心目标是提升用户体验和系统可靠性。这不仅需要技术深度,更需要一种不断学习和适应变化的态度。(编辑:百客网 - 域百科网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

